Minnesota caves offer a glimpse of the underworld
Every year, as many as 30,000 visitors to southeast Minnesota turn down a country road near Harmony, pull into a wooded lot between farm fields … and drop into a cave.The big picture: Niagara Cave — named for a 60-foot waterfall thundering inside — is one of a half-dozen tourist-friendly passages into the underworld within a day's drive of the Twin Cities.What to expect: Visitors descend 200 feet below the surface and wind through a narrow, mile-long main passage on an hour-long tour that features:450-million-year-old fossils of ancient giant snails and squids.Ceilings that rise 100 feet in the cave's Grand...
